Jul 22, 2019 · Muy señor mío: (Dear sir,) Estimado señor: (Dear sir,) Muy señora mía: (Dear madam,) Estimada señora: (Dear madam,) Muy señores míos: (Dear sirs, dear sirs/madams,) Estimados señores: (Dear sirs, dear sirs/madams,) The Spanish equivalent of "to whom it may concern" is a quien corresponda (literally, to the one responsible).

And I think you can use Sir when you say, for example, Sir Elton John ???? Yes, exactly. You write "sir" when it's like your example, tigerduck, and "Sir" when it's before someone's name, because then it's a title (just as Mr, Mrs, Miss, Ms, Dr, Dame, etc. are also written with capital letters in English). Dear reader, When you want to quote a source from a language that is different from the language you are writing in, you have the choice of presenting. your own translation of the quotation (without the foreign language) or. both the original passage in the foreign language and your translation. Either choice is acceptable.

How to Say "What's Your Name?" in Spanish. Quick Answer. What's your name? = ¿Cómo te llamas? Remember, when speaking to someone your age or younger, use a tú form of this phrase. Oral use of Sir and Ma’am elevates the formality of the ...Feb 25, 2012 · All you need is the name of the town/city from which you’re writing, a comma, and the date (which you can abbreviate, but it’s generally written out in full). Here’s an example: Barcelona, 15 de febrero de 2012. Notice the two inclusions of de in the format of the date. It’s a good idea to copy this in all forms of written and spoken ...
